Coating liquid silicone is a versatile coating widely used in various industrial fields. It consists of liquid polydimethylsiloxane and can be coated on the surface of a variety of substrates to form a protective layer that is wear-resistant, corrosion-resistant, waterproof, heat-insulating and antioxidant.
One of the advantages of coating liquid silicone is that it works on a variety of substrates, such as metals, glass, ceramics, and plastics. After coating, silicone can form a uniform protective layer on the surface, making the surface of the substrate smoother and brighter, thus improving the overall appearance quality of the substrate.
Another important advantage is that silicone has waterproof properties, which can effectively protect the substrate surface from moisture and corrosion. In addition, coating with silicone can also improve the wear resistance and oxidation resistance of the substrate, thereby extending its service life. This makes coating liquid silicone a widely used protective coating in industries such as automotive, machinery, electronics, construction and medical devices.
In addition to the above functions, coating with silicone can also improve the thermal insulation performance of the substrate. This is because silica gel has good insulation properties and can effectively reduce the conduction of heat and sound. This makes silicone coatings widely used in the construction and automotive industries.
Finally, applications for coating liquid silicone also include the medical field. Silicone coatings can improve the hygiene of medical devices by making them more durable and easier to clean.
